Core Competencies for Public Health Professionals
What have we been learning about competencies needed to respond to a public health emergency, like COVID-19?


Join NALBOH and the Public Health Foundation for a virtual town hall meeting on the Core Competencies for Public Health Professionals (Core Competencies).  The Council on Linkages Between Academia and Public Health Practice (Council on Linkages) is in the process of reviewing and revising the Core Competencies, and this virtual meeting is an opportunity to provide feedback on how the Core Competencies can better serve the public health workforce. It is essential to consider what is being learned during the COVID-19 pandemic that needs to be considered as the Core Competencies are being updated.
During the meeting, an overview of the Core Competencies will be provided, the review and revision process will be discussed, and participants will have a chance to share their thoughts on the Core Competencies with fellow board members, other public health professionals, and the Council on Linkages. Come join your colleagues in discussing how the Core Competencies can be improved to address changing needs of public health professionals and organizations.
